ASHIQ ALI CHAUDHARY VS FEDERAL BOARD OF REVENUE S.127---Income Tax Rules, 2002, R.76---Constitutional petition---Appeal to the Commissioner (Appeals)---Prescribed form of appeal to the Commissioner (Appeals)---Scope---Case of petitioner was that he was required to file an appeal under S. 127 of Income Tax Ordinance, 2001; that R.76 of the Income Tax Rules, 2002, provided that remedy of appeal could only be availed electronically, as such, the same was unconstitutional being contrary to the provisions of Art.10-A of the Constitution and that the impugned order had been passed without any Bar Code mechanism as per requirement of IRIS Web Portal due to which the petitioner was unable to file appeal electronically, hence, he sought indulgence of High Court to direct the respondents to allow him to file the appeal manually---Validity---Held; if the impugned order was issued without any Bar Code mechanism, the petitioner would be allowed by the competent authority/forum to manually file appeal under S. 127 of the Income Tax Ordinance, 2001, along with application for condonation of delay otherwise the law would take its own course---Constitutional petition was disposed of accordingly.
